Qamar Ul Islam Biography

Qamar ul Islam was an Indian politician from the state of Karnataka. He formerly served as the secretary of All India Congress Committee (AICC), Kerala. He has been elected to state assembly from Kalaburagi-North constituency, and he has also served as cabinet minister. Housing and Labour, Minister of Municipal Administration, Public Enterprises and Minister of Wakf are the portfolios held by him. He entered politics in the second half of 1970s.

 

Qamar ul Islam was born to Noorul Islam in Kalaburagi, Karnataka. He spent his younger days in his hometown where he completed his education. He also completed his engineering studies from Kalaburagi, where he specialized in Mechanical Engineering. Since college days, he was active in students’ politics and was involved with the activities of students’ union. He became the president of the students at PDA College of Engineering where he studied, and he is the only Muslim student to reach this position till now.

 

Later he joined active politics and has been elected as MLA 6 times. He started his political career with the Indian Union Muslim League (IUML) in 1978, and successfully contested state assembly elections as well. He got elected to legislative assembly 5 more times and served as MLA during 1989-1994, 1994-96, 1999-2004, 2008-2013 and 2013-2017. He also served as cabinet minister multiple times.

 

Before he joined politics, he was an engineer by profession. He was a sportsperson, trader and industrialist, social worker and educationist too. Cricket and table tennis were his favourite sports. He also ran a few trusts and charitable societies. He died on 18 September 2017 at Bengaluru due to cardiogenic shock and multi organ failure.
